Lawsuits pile up against New Mexico Governor after public health order

Views 0 ALBUQUERQUE, N.M. (KRQE) – Governor Michelle Lujan Grisham is now facing four different lawsuits as gun rights advocates look to challenge the constitutionality of her new order. All of the lawsuits are similar, arguing that the Public Health Order (PHO) goes against the United States Constitution.

UNMH takes over inmate healthcare at MDC

Views 0 ALBUQUERQUE, N.M. – After a number of inmate deaths, officials announced UNM hospital would take over health services at the Metropolitan Detention Center. They started the transition last Wednesday, and they’re already changing systems and figuring out what their biggest needs are going to be moving forward.
